Nedap NV: enhanced-security access badge

Nedap NV: enhanced-security access badge. Nedap NV has introduced Nexs.

This new access badge is the company’s response to the increased demand for affordable, high-security badges.

Nexs uses triple DES (Data Encryption Standard) technology, which not only increases its security level but also improves the detection distance, making it more user friendly.

It is compatible with its predecessors: the company’s Proxs, Unixs and Maxs badges.

The existing Aeos readers, AP1001 and AP1005 can be made suitable for reading the Nexs enhanced-security badges by loading new firmware.
